
Hazel McCallion to be installed as Sheridan's Inaugural Chancellor on June 6
Hazel McCallion, former Mayor of Mississauga, is taking on a new challenge at the age of 95. She will be formally installed as Sheridan’s inaugural Chancellor in a special ceremony taking place ahead of the college’s Convocation ceremonies early next week.
As Chancellor, Ms. McCallion will serve as ceremonial leader of the institution, and will preside over Sheridan’s annual Convocation ceremonies. The Chancellor is a voluntary, unpaid role, with a term of three years.
